Technical Field
The invention relates to the technical field of automobile part manufacturing, in particular to a locking device of a supporting stand column.
Background
Because the structure and the size of oil tank are not of the same size, the switching of the support columns with different heights needs to be carried out.
The locking device of the existing supporting upright post generally comprises a supporting upright post with a through hole, a supporting square tube sleeved outside the upright post, a plurality of positioning holes are arranged on the supporting square tube from top to bottom, the through hole on the supporting upright post is connected with the plurality of positioning holes on the supporting square tube through a bolt, so that the height of the square tube is adjusted, and the bolt is fixed by a split pin. When the locking device switches the supporting height, the bolt needs to be detached firstly, the position is adjusted and the bolt is installed in a corresponding hole position, and then the bolt is installed again for fixing, so that the operation is complex and the time consumption is large; and after the split pin is bent for many times, the loss is large, and the fatigue failure is easy to occur.

Detailed Description
The embodiments of the invention will be described in further detail with reference to the accompanying drawings:
the supporting column locking device shown in fig. 1 and 2 comprises a square supporting column 1, a supporting sleeve 2 sleeved outside the supporting column 1, and a bolt 7 for connecting the supporting column 1 and the supporting sleeve 2, wherein the bolt is fixed through a split pin, three positioning grooves 8 are formed in one side of the supporting column 1, which is not connected with the bolt 7, from top to bottom, the positioning grooves 8 are 120-degree V-shaped, the positioning grooves 8 are vertically inclined V-shaped, and the special-shaped limiting grooves 8 facilitate the locking and the entering and exiting of the spherical chuck 3; the supporting sleeve 2 is connected with the bolt 7 through a limiting long hole from top to bottom, so that the height difference between the supporting upright post 1 and the supporting sleeve 2 can be adjusted steplessly.
The supporting sleeve 2 is provided with a spherical chuck 3 on one side of the supporting upright post 1 provided with a positioning groove 8, the head of the spherical chuck 3 is spherical, the spherical chuck 3 is transversely sleeved with a cylindrical sleeve 6, the tail end of the cylindrical sleeve 6 is connected with a screw adjusting handle 5 through a thread, a spring 4 is arranged between the spherical chuck 3 in the cylindrical sleeve 6 and the screw adjusting handle 5, the spherical chuck 3 is arranged in the positioning groove 8, the locking force of the spherical chuck 3 is the pre-pressure of the spring 4, the handle 5 can be adjusted in force size through screw adjustment, the positioning groove 8 is a triangular body with a vertex angle of 120 degrees, and the force of the spherical chuck 3 separating from the positioning groove 8 due to the up-and-down movement of the supporting upright post 1 is 3 times of the root.
When switching upright support post 1 height, 5 extrusion spring 4 of head are adjusted through rotatory screw and are pressed 3 locking of spherical dop and extrude on support post 1 surface, can directly hand bolt 7 and drive support post 1 and upwards pull out or push down, through leaving positioning groove 8 in support post 1 upper differential position, can realize the free arbitrary regulation of multiple height, when support post 1 removes to positioning groove 8 position department, spherical dop 3 can be withstood to spring 4, go into positioning groove 8, accomplish locking.
The locking device for the supporting stand column can be used for highly switching the supporting stand column of the oil tank assembly tool, is simple in structure, easy to machine, low in cost and easy to switch, only needs to directly plug and pull the supporting stand column, is high in efficiency and flexible to adjust, locks through the pre-pressure of the spring, and can control the locking force through adjusting the pre-pressure of the spring to realize multi-occasion adaptation.
